Class AbstractJpaReadableController<E extends cn.herodotus.engine.core.definition.domain.BaseEntity,ID extends Serializable>

java.lang.Object
cn.herodotus.engine.web.api.servlet.AbstractReadableController<E,ID,BaseJpaReadableService<E,ID>>
cn.herodotus.engine.web.api.servlet.AbstractJpaReadableController<E,ID>
Type Parameters:
E - 实体
ID - 实体 ID
All Implemented Interfaces:
cn.herodotus.engine.core.definition.domain.BaseDomain, cn.herodotus.engine.core.definition.domain.Pagination, BindingController<E,ID,BaseJpaReadableService<E,ID>>, PageController<E,ID,BaseJpaReadableService<E,ID>>, PaginationController, Controller, Serializable

public abstract class AbstractJpaReadableController<E extends cn.herodotus.engine.core.definition.domain.BaseEntity,ID extends Serializable> extends AbstractReadableController<E,ID,BaseJpaReadableService<E,ID>>

Description: Jpa 只读基础 Controller 定义

多定义一层抽象类,用于指定 BaseJpaReadableService 类型,方便子类更加精确的定位类型。

Author:
: gengwei.zheng
See Also:
Date:
: 2021/7/5 17:21
  • Constructor Details

    • AbstractJpaReadableController

      public AbstractJpaReadableController()